I'm having a little trouble with memory mapped registers in both a NAND
chip and a CPLD on an 8541 design where the kernel is based on
linux-2.6.17.11 and mpc85xx_cds_common.

The NAND and CPLD are obviously not part of the memory map of the
mpc85xx_cds_common, and in our case are at local memory addresses
NAND=0xFF008000, 32K and CPLD=0xFF000000, 32K. Both need to be mapped
into memory in Linux.

I am looking at arch/ppc/platforms/85xx/mpc85xx_cds_common.c around
platform_init.

I wonder if a Freescale person could give me an opinion of where the
appropriate place is to call settlbcam to allow access to these two 32K
memory regions?
